Working Principles

The BTS5682EAUMA1 is a half-bridge driver IC used in motor control applications. It operates by receiving input signals (IN1 and IN2) to control the switching of the half-bridge. The outputs (OUT1 and OUT2) drive the motor windings, enabling precise control of motor speed and direction. The integrated circuit incorporates protection features such as overcurrent, overtemperature, and undervoltage lockout to ensure safe operation.
